Restricted D5 Countries

In accordance with U.S. export control laws and regulations, E2E Cloud restricts the availability of its products and services to certain countries and regions.
These measures are taken to ensure full compliance with applicable U.S. government export control and sanctions programs.

E2E Cloud aligns with the policies and frameworks set forth by the U.S. Department of Commerce, the U.S. Department of Treasury (Office of Foreign Assets Control – OFAC), and other relevant authorities.
As a result, users or entities located in the restricted regions listed below cannot access or use any E2E Cloud services.

List of Restricted Countries and Regions

No.Country / Region
1Afghanistan
2Armenia
3Azerbaijan
4Bahrain
5Belarus
6Burma (Myanmar)
7Cambodia
8Central African Republic
9China (including Hong Kong)
10Congo
11Cuba
12Egypt
13Eritrea
14Georgia
15Haiti
16Iran
17Iraq
18Jordan
19Kazakhstan
20Kuwait
21Kyrgyzstan
22Laos
23Lebanon
24Libya
25Macau
26Moldova
27Mongolia
28Nicaragua
29North Korea
30Oman
31Pakistan
32Qatar
33Russia
34Saudi Arabia
35Somalia
36South Sudan
37Sudan
38Syria
39Tajikistan
40Turkmenistan
41Uzbekistan
42Venezuela
43Vietnam
44Yemen
45Zimbabwe
46Covered Regions of Ukraine (Crimea, Donetsk, and Luhansk)

Explanation

Restricted countries” are those subject to trade or export restrictions under U.S. laws.
E2E Cloud follows these regulations to ensure that its infrastructure, software, and services are not exported, re-exported, or used in violation of U.S. export control laws.

These restrictions — sometimes referred to as embargoes or sanctions — exist to comply with U.S. foreign policy and national security requirements.
Accordingly, users or entities from these regions are prohibited from accessing or using E2E Cloud services.

E2E Cloud periodically reviews and updates this list in accordance with the latest U.S. government regulations.
